Speed limits are generally 55 mph to 75mph on highways. Within the city, speed limits are 25 to 45 mph. Make sure you follow the speed limit, even through the construction areas, there is always a speed trap and they love getting out-of-state drivers. Also take note of gusty winds signs and the speed limits through those gusty winds zones. | ||

Currently, there is little or no construction going on in the Santa Fe, NM area. If you plan on traveling to Albuquerque, be prepared to be rerouted through town. The best advice is to stay off of the roads at night, there can be animals on the road and it is hard to turn around in some places because of deep gullies in the medians of the highway. Average
temperatures: January is between 13°F and 47°F. July is between 52°F and 84°F. |
||
|
Santa Fe is 7,000 Feet above sea level. | ||
|
New Mexico law prohibits anyone younger than 21 years of age from purchasing, serving or consuming alcoholic beverages. There is no alcohol service on election days. Bars and lounges close at 2 am. There is no drive-up service. | ||

FAQ |
"Is all of the food
served in Santa Fe really spicy?" - Jason You will find some of the best cuisine in Santa Fe, NM. The spiciness comes from the authentic red chilies that are grown and dried locally. When ordering a dish that sounds spicy, ask the server how it is served and ask for the salsa to be served to the side instead of on the dish and which variety of chili is milder. Enjoy! |
